Do-it-Yourself Metal Polishing Tips
Novices Guide to Metal Polishing - Typically, the finishing of metal is wanted for appearance as well as clean-room application. It is one of the most preferred procedures for its use in intensifying the overall attractiveness of the item, for instance, kitchenware, auto parts or motorbike parts. Additionally, a good number of clean-rooms require a burnished finish so to decrease the permeability of the components that could result in dust to gather and contaminate. A good demonstration of this use might be in vacuum chambers. You will discover plenty of means to finish metal, and we are going to take a look at examples of the steps required. Metal may be burnished electromechanically, chemically, manually, or with special buffing machines. A particular buffing paste or compound may be utilised, that may include dolomite, aluminum oxide, tripoli, chromium oxide, limestone, chalk, or iron oxide. Buffing stainless steel, because of its lousy thermal conductivity, quite high viscosity, and hardness is among the most time-consuming. Then again, merchandise constructed from non-ferrous metals are generally more responsive to buffing, as they demand the lower number of treatments.
When a greater processing quality is not crucial, quicker pad speeds can be utilized. A decreased pad speed is applied should a superior mirror finish is crucial. Finishing buffs smothered with compound are significantly impacted by specific pressures on the surface of the pad. The level of the surface pressure could be accelerated to a specified range, having said that, overreaching the appropriate level of force not simply cuts down the quality of treatment, but in addition lowers the level of effectiveness, might lead to wear to the product, and there's also an apparent heating of the work-pieces, attributable to friction. With thinner material, it's increased heat (and a relating bendability of the material) that cause materials to flex, warp or bend. In general, it requires a professional polisher to factor in every one of these variables to both prevent harm to the part and to get the task done successfully. To be able to substantially improve the standard of the resultant surface area, the finishing action needs to be completed with not as much vigour and not so much pressure in an effort to finally complete a surface that is free of scratches or fine lines which result from the buffing procedure, thereby ending up with a fabulous mirror finish.
